Transaction 59da5061496302956b2022408e47be82f0f451668791f131e4bba0927887d8c1
1 Input
1 Output
-
59da5061496302956b2022408e47be82f0f451668791f131e4bba0927887d8c1:0
- value
- 967880
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 43544a42e5535c87ebaf2c9a8dc0e40a8435ef7d OP_EQUAL
- address
- 37q2AySxG3tVAhibJgpU1rcEFA12HZ2RH2